The ancient city of Belfast is the capital city of Northern Ireland, a historic city home to the political murals of the 20th century ‘Troubles’ conflict, and the Titanic Quarter which showcases the redeveloped dockyards where the Titanic was built and a contemporary museum, Titanic Belfast.
